What it costs to buy a home in Malbis
A household needs to earn about $85,000 a year to comfortably buy the median Malbis home, at 20% down and today's 30-year rate. That is below the area's own median income of $104,848, so a typical household can afford the median home outright.
Where the monthly payment goes
Assumes a 20% down payment, a 6.6% 30-year fixed rate, and a 28% share of income going to the payment. The rate is the 2026-07-23 30-year fixed average, series MORTGAGE30US from the St. Louis Fed, which publishes Freddie Mac's weekly survey. Against the median home value, property tax uses Malbis' effective rate of 0.34%, and insurance is estimated at 0.4% of home value a year.

What the weather is like in Malbis, month by month
Malbis sees roughly 140 pleasant days a year. July highs average about 89 degrees. January highs sit near 62, with lows near 42. The comfortable stretch runs February through May and October through December.

Flying in and out of Malbis
The nearest airport, Mobile International, is about 13 miles away and is a small airport. The nearest major hub is Louis Armstrong New Orleans International, about 150 miles away.

Sources and methodology
Every measure on this page is scored for each neighborhood, then rolled up to Malbis. Scores are absolute rather than ranked, which means a 60 in Malbis represents the same real quantity as a 60 anywhere else, and the ranking is a weighted average of those absolutes. The map colors come from a national scale calibrated against a population weighted random sample of 5,000 neighborhoods. That absolute scoring is what no other places-to-live ranking does: it puts a single neighborhood, a town, a metro, and a state on one scale, so the same 40 measures answer both which metro to move to and which street inside it to buy on.
